在数字化时代,手游已经成为人们休闲娱乐的重要方式之一。一款成功的手游背后,离不开一套完善的游戏系统。本文将为你全面解析手游系统必备的知识,帮助你轻松上手,深入了解手游开发的奥秘。
一、手游系统的基本构成
手游系统主要包括以下几个部分:
1. 游戏引擎
游戏引擎是手游开发的核心,负责图形渲染、物理模拟、音效处理等功能。常见的游戏引擎有Unity、Unreal Engine等。
2. 游戏逻辑
游戏逻辑是手游的核心,包括角色控制、技能系统、任务系统、战斗系统等。游戏逻辑需要根据游戏类型和玩法进行设计。
3. 用户界面(UI)
用户界面是玩家与游戏交互的桥梁,包括菜单、按钮、图标等元素。UI设计需要简洁、直观,提高玩家的游戏体验。
4. 音效与音乐
音效和音乐是手游的重要组成部分,能够增强游戏的氛围和玩家的沉浸感。优秀的音效和音乐设计能够让玩家在游戏中产生共鸣。
5. 网络通信
手游往往需要网络支持,实现玩家之间的互动和数据同步。网络通信技术包括TCP/IP、WebSocket等。
二、手游系统开发技巧
1. 选择合适的游戏引擎
根据游戏类型和开发需求,选择合适的游戏引擎。例如,Unity适合2D和3D游戏开发,Unreal Engine适合高品质3D游戏开发。
2. 设计合理的游戏逻辑
游戏逻辑是手游的核心,需要根据游戏类型和玩法进行设计。例如,角色控制、技能系统、任务系统等都需要精心设计。
3. 精美的UI设计
UI设计需要简洁、直观,提高玩家的游戏体验。可以使用专业的UI设计软件,如Adobe Photoshop、Sketch等。
4. 优秀的音效与音乐
音效和音乐是手游的重要组成部分,需要选择合适的音效素材和音乐。可以使用专业的音效库和音乐制作软件。
5. 稳定的网络通信
网络通信技术需要保证稳定性,避免出现卡顿、掉线等问题。可以使用WebSocket等技术实现实时通信。
三、手游系统优化技巧
1. 优化游戏性能
游戏性能是手游开发的重要指标,需要通过优化代码、降低资源消耗等方式提高游戏性能。
2. 优化网络通信
网络通信优化包括降低延迟、减少数据包大小、提高数据传输效率等。
3. 优化UI界面
UI界面优化包括提高响应速度、减少加载时间、优化交互体验等。
4. 优化音效与音乐
音效和音乐优化包括降低音量、提高音质、优化音效效果等。
四、总结
手游系统是手游开发的核心,掌握手游系统必备知识对于开发者来说至关重要。通过本文的全面解析,相信你已经对手游系统有了更深入的了解。在今后的手游开发过程中,不断积累经验,优化系统,才能打造出更加优秀的游戏作品。
